While last week seemed like maybe the new release slump was busted but sure enough, this week we are dragged kicking and screaming to utter mediocrity. And that is being kind. But sure enough, one week from now the summer movie season opens a full month before summer starts and at the very least interesting movies should be coming out every week.

So while I am utterly apathetic to the multiplex releases I do have a limited release picture that I am excited about, the rrrrawk and roll documentary Young @ Heart. Call me a sucker, but senior citizens singing punk songs is irresistible to me. I’m quite sure I will laugh, love and dance in the aisles over such an inspiring tale. At least that is what the trailer promises.

As for DVD releases, I think it might actually be worse then the new releases. Sure I found The Golden Compass interesting but it isn’t anything I’m dying to see again. And 27 Dresses or How She Move? Are people actually excited to own either of those two vapid masterpieces? Srsly? Thankfully, one outstanding film is coming out on DVD this Tuesday that I heartily recommend everyone watch, if not own, and that is The Diving Bell and the Butterfly. Well acted, directed, and with some impressive cinematography and editing it is easily one of the best movies released last year and worth every penny it will cost to buy.
